What's a grey divorce?
Gray divorce refers to marriages between companions aged 50 or above which have ended, even as In general divorce premiums proceed to decline in America. Whilst Over-all rates could have fallen, grey divorce has experienced an uptick considering that 2000 for various causes for instance vacant nest syndrome, monetary disagreements and infidelity and also own growth afterward in life. It does not matter why a relationship finishes It is crucial that partners over 50 realize what can arise when it does eventually manifest.

The rise of gray divorce may be traced to several factors. Most notably, relationship has come to be defined differently with amplified center on personalized fulfillment and individualism (Berardo 1982). Additionally, Ladies's increased economical independence has made divorce extra very likely in comparison with earlier a long time.
